After leaving the Galapagos, we flew into Guayaquil, Ecuador. The city is situated in the humid Pacific lowlands and provided us views of native forest that were different than the cloud forest we'd seen in the Andes. During the late afternoon we birded Cerro Blanco, a private reserve of native forest owned and preserved by a cement-making company. It was a cloudy day with temperatures in the low 90's.
